Some say that because many people are living much longer, the age at which people retire from work should be raised considerably. To what extend do you agree or disagree?
Apparently, nowadays average life expectancies have risen significantly due to several factors such as developments in medicine, people’s awareness of health issues, general rise in life standards and etc. It has given a rise to the opinion that defined ages for retirement ought to be increased. I totally support this idea and will attempt to elucidate my viewpoint below.
